Reviews: Third Reich Walking Tour Munich
Guest User2026-01-24
On a freezing cold (-2C) Saturday, we met Keith for our walking tour to learn about the Third Reich, Nazi Party and how Hitler came to be Fuhrer. It was an excellent tour and Keith is clearly a very knowledgeable man. He took us to some very relevant and interesting buildings where he elaborated on their part in history. I had an issue booking using PayPal because the booking site kept crashing when I had to confirm payment on the PayPal app. I eventually gave up and phoned the published number where the call taker sorted my booking quickly and efficiently but, I paid €5 more than the advertised price, presumably a handling/admin fee as they were a 3rd party company. However, this did not detract from the tour. I found it riveting and am grateful for Keith's subject matter expertise.
